With Retail Rents Doubling, Small Businesses Are Closing in Harlem

 

Retail rents in Harlem are duplicating the path taken by home prices and rents in the area since the boom. According to the New York Daily News, that increasingly means national chains are replacing the Harlem’s beloved mom-and-pop businesses. Continue reading

Against DTV Coupon Change

Thursday, January 8th, 2008 at 11:00am at City Hall Steps
Council Member Brewer calls on National Telecommunications and Information Administration not to deny New Yorkers their broadcast television. The Digital Television Transition and Public Safety Act of 2005 requires full-power television stations to cease analog broadcasts and switch to digital after February 17, 2009.  The Commerce Department’s National Telecommunications and Information Administration (NTIA) circulated TV Convertor Box Coupon Program applications with a March 31, 2009 cut off date.  Continue reading

‘Internet Week’ digital fest to hit NY in June

 It might not be Austin’s South by Southwest Interactive, but New York City will be getting its own digital-culture festival.

Called Internet Week New York (OK, they could have picked a better name), it will span June 3 to 10 and encompass several existing events like Federated Media Publishing‘s Conversational Marketing Summit, Advertising Age‘s Advertising 2.0 conference, and the 12th annual Webby Awards.
